I thought you may have posted about P0171 and P0174 in S-Type forum but haven't seen one yet.

Don't jump to the conclusion it can ONLY be faulty H2OS sensors. Here's the relevant extract from the Jaguar DTC lookup table for these codes:



An air leak is more often the cause than a sensor fault so worth eliminating the zero cost option first.
